Directional evaluation of receive power, Rician K-factor and RMS delay spread obtained from power measurements of 60 GHz indoor channels

| Abstract | To meet link budgets for millimetre wave wireless communications, antennas with high directivity are essential. This directional view of the channel is evaluated by the important small scale fading parameters receive power, Rician K-factor and the RMS delay spread. These parameters are all derived from frequency swept power measurements. The effect of transmit polarization is very visual in the measurement results. A maximum K-factor of almost 80 was observed. The RMS delay spread is approximately 4 ns at reflective reception. |
